Type Uniform compound
Index UC57
Polyhedra 5 truncated cubes
Faces 40 triangles, 30 octagons
Edges 180
Vertices 120
Symmetry group icosahedral (Ih)
Subgroup restricting to one constituent pyritohedral (Th)

This uniform polyhedron compound is a composition of 5 truncated cubes, formed by truncating each of the cubes in the compound of 5 cubes.
